Historical Information
This is the location of the City's Tennis Center. Three separate sections were acquired over a period of time and the City eventually had 30 acres of property. The property was given to the City before 1979, prior to there being any requirements for land dedication from developers. Five acres were given to WXEL as the public television station grew.
The Tennis Center was built in three different phases. There are 17 Har-Tru and four composite courts. Adjacent to the tennis courts and the Pro-Shop are canopy areas with tables and chairs. The west side of the property backs up to a lake and in the center of the property is a small pond. There are wetlands on the property planted with native vegetation.
Future plans include building a barrier free (accessible) playground and park with a small recreation center. Amenities will include three play areas for people with differing abilities, a picnic pavilion, restroom, picnic areas, a water play feature, trails, public art, and native landscaping.
